Feather Pillow Cleaning: What’s Really Inside Your Pillow?
What is feather pillow cleaning?
Feather pillow cleaning is a professional process that removes dust, allergens, bacteria, and debris from inside the pillow while restoring the feathers and structure for improved comfort and hygiene.
Unlike basic washing, true pillow cleaning focuses on the inside, where buildup occurs over time.

What’s actually inside your pillow?
Over time, feather pillows collect a significant amount of hidden buildup that can affect both comfort and health.
Even high-quality pillows can accumulate:
Dust mites and allergens
Sweat and body oils
Dead skin cells
Bacteria and odor-causing microbes
Feather fragments and breakdown
Moisture that can lead to mold spores
Studies show that pillows can increase in weight over time due to internal debris, much of which is not visible from the outside.

Why isn’t washing a pillow enough?
Washing a pillow at home often cleans the outer fabric but does not fully remove buildup from the inside.
Home washing can:
Leave internal debris and allergens behind
Damage delicate feather filling
Cause clumping and loss of support
Fail to properly sanitize the pillow
Professional cleaning is designed to treat both the inside and outside of the pillow safely and effectively.
How does professional feather pillow cleaning work?
Professional feather pillow cleaning uses specialized equipment to clean, sanitize, and restore the pillow from the inside out.
At Nu-Yale Cleaners, the process includes:
Feather Removal – The pillow is opened and the feather filling is carefully removed
UV Sanitization & Cleaning – Feathers are cleaned using a commercial Pillow-Vac system with ultraviolet light to eliminate bacteria, dust mites, and odor-causing microbes
Debris Removal – Dirt, dust, and microscopic buildup are filtered out during the process
Loft Restoration – Feathers are fluffed to restore comfort and support
New Cotton Cover (Reticking) – Clean feathers are placed into a brand-new cotton cover for a refreshed finish
This process restores the pillow from the inside out, not just the surface.

How often should you clean a feather pillow?
Feather pillows should typically be professionally cleaned every 1–2 years, depending on use and exposure to allergens.
You may need cleaning sooner if:
The pillow has a musty odor
It has lost its shape or support
You experience allergies or congestion
The pillow has not been cleaned in a long time
